When choosing a daycare in Cheyenne, consider visiting facilities in person and checking:
  • Licensing status with Wyoming's regulatory agency
  • Staff-to-child ratios (requirements vary by age group in Wyoming)
  • Safety measures and cleanliness
  • Daily routines and educational curriculum
  • Parent reviews and ratings
  • Location and hours that fit your schedule

Daycare costs in Wyoming typically range from $200 to $400 per week for full-time care, depending on the child's age, facility type, and location within the state. Infant care tends to be more expensive due to lower staff-to-child ratio requirements. Contact individual facilities in Cheyenne for current pricing.
Yes, daycare centers in Cheyenne must be licensed by Wyoming's childcare licensing agency. Licensed facilities are required to meet standards for safety, health, staff qualifications, and staff-to-child ratios. You can verify a facility's license status through your state's licensing database.
